本文目录导读:

  1. 表示层:不止于“好看”
  2. 表示层失效的代价
  3. 不只是软件,生活中的“表示层”无处不在
  4. 如何打造优秀的表示层?
表示层,表示层,连接人与数字世界的无形桥梁

在日常生活中,你是否曾遇到过这样的场景:打开一个网站,页面布局混乱、文字重叠、按钮错位,让你瞬间失去了继续浏览的耐心?或者,你使用一款手机应用,每次操作都感觉流畅自然,仿佛应用能预判你的下一步动作?这两种截然不同的体验之间,差的就是一个优秀的“表示层”。

什么是表示层?它就像是数字世界与人类用户之间的“翻译官”和“形象设计师”,在计算机系统的多层架构中,表示层(Presentation Layer)是OSI模型中的第6层,也是用户能直接“看见”和“触摸”的那一层,它负责将计算机内部复杂的二进制数据,转化为人类可理解、可操作的图形界面、文字、图像和交互方式。

表示层:不止于“好看”

很多人会误以为表示层只是“把界面做得好看”,这其实是对它的严重低估,表示层的核心职责远不止审美层面,它承担着三个关键角色:

数据格式的“语言翻译” 当我们给电脑输入文字时,它理解的是ASCII码或Unicode编码,当我们点击一个链接时,服务器返回的是HTML代码,表示层需要把这些机器语言“翻译”成人类能看懂的内容,同时也能将人类的操作指令编码成机器能处理的格式,就像一位精通多国语言的外交官,确保信息在双向传递中不失真。

用户体验的“贴心向导” 优秀的表示层懂得如何引导用户自然地完成操作,在电商网站上,从“搜索商品”到“加入购物车”再到“支付完成”,每一步的按钮位置、颜色反馈、页面跳转,都是精心设计的,好的表示层不会让用户思考“下一步该点哪里”,而是通过视觉线索和交互逻辑,让操作变得直觉化。

跨平台的“变形金刚” 同一个应用在手机、平板、电脑甚至智能手表上,都应该提供适配的体验,表示层需要根据设备屏幕的大小、分辨率、输入方式(触控还是鼠标)动态调整布局,一个网站在电脑上显示三列信息,在手机端可能自动变为单列,但核心功能一个不少,这就是表示层的“响应式设计”能力。

表示层失效的代价

当表示层出现问题时,用户感受到的往往是直接的挫败感,想想这些场景:

  • 一个金融APP的转账按钮设计得几乎和背景色完全一致,用户找了半天才发现,结果误操作的风险大大增加。
  • 一个政府网站的信息查询流程需要填写十几个表格,每个字段的提示文字晦涩难懂,让普通市民望而却步。
  • 一个云存储服务在删除文件时没有任何二次确认的弹窗,用户一不留神就永久丢失了重要数据。

这些问题的根源并非底层功能缺失,而是表示层的“失职”——它没有以用户能理解、易操作的方式呈现功能,换句话说,即使后台的技术再强大,如果表示层没有做好“翻译”和“引导”,用户依然会觉得这个产品“很难用”。

不只是软件,生活中的“表示层”无处不在

“表示层”的概念可以延伸到更广阔的领域,在建筑设计中,大楼的外立面、导视系统和出入口设计,就是建筑的“表示层”——它告诉人们“欢迎进入”还是“禁止入内”,在公共服务中,政府办事大厅的指引标识、服务人员的话术标准,就是服务的“表示层”——它决定了市民能否顺利办成事。

你有没有发现,那些让你感到“舒心”“顺手”的事物,往往都有一个精心设计的“表示层”,它不抢眼,但至关重要,反之,那些让你觉得“别扭”“麻烦”的事物,大概率是表示层出了问题——它没有站在用户的角度去“说话”。

如何打造优秀的表示层?

打造优秀的表示层,需要遵循三个核心原则:

第一,简洁直观。 用户不需要说明书就能理解如何操作,一个“删除”按钮通常设计为红色或带有垃圾桶图标,这是行业通用的视觉语言。

第二,及时反馈。 用户的每次操作都要有明确的回应,点击按钮后,按钮变色、出现加载动画或弹出提示文字,让用户知道系统正在处理,而不是陷入“死机”的困惑。

第三,容错友好。 当用户操作失误时,表示层应该提供清晰的错误提示和修正路径,而不是冰冷的错误代码。“您输入的密码不符合要求,请包含至少8个字符和一个特殊符号”就远比“Error 401”更友好。

在数字时代,表示层早已不是“锦上添花”的装饰,而是产品与服务能否被用户接受的“生死线”,它是一个无形的桥梁,一端连接着冰冷而精确的计算机世界,另一端连接着有温度、有情感的人类用户,当这座桥梁足够稳固、足够贴心时,技术才能真正服务于人,而不是让人去适应技术。

下一次,当你顺畅地完成一次线上购物、轻松地找到想要的信息时,不妨在心里感谢一下那个默默工作的“表示层”,正是它的精心设计,让数字世界变得触手可及。